Ticket: Proctorline queue vault locked out

Heads up — the credentials vault for the exam-proctoring queue sealed itself after last night's cert rotation went sideways. Workers can't pull session tokens, so proctoring jobs are piling up fast. Nothing looks malicious; the rotation script just retried with a stale token five times. Flagging you since unseal actions need security sign-off. Once you approve, use the unseal passphrase provided directly below this ticket.

unlock words, baguf-badug: aldath-ralwyn-gilath-oliys-sorius-raleth-pelmir-praeth-lamix-druvan-siliel-fraax-queniel

## Runbook: Account Recovery — Tidewheel Calendar Sync Conflict

When a Tidewheel user reports duplicate or vanishing events after a sync conflict, first suspend their sync agent from the admin panel. Restore the last clean snapshot from the conflict ledger. If their account is locked by the conflict handler, re-enable it with the recovery passphrase shown below.

strongbox words: framir-keliel-drueth-briir-zorwyn-norius

Key ceremony checklist — item 7, for external plugin authors of the Galleon audio-guide app used at the Wrenmore Museum. Before signing your plugin bundle, confirm the ceremony coordinator has verified your build hash against the manifest. Then unseal your author signing slot, which opens with the recovery passphrase below.

recovery phrase for fahof-fawip: casael-fenael-wenix

Q1 Planning Note — Lease Renegotiation

For the board: Calverno Group is renegotiating the Hollis Yard lease ahead of its March expiry. We seek a 12% reduction and a break clause at year three. The landlord has signalled flexibility given vacancy rates in the district. Decision required by month-end. The note below stays with the board.

internal memo for haduf-bahop: Headcount on the Quenwyn team goes from 3 to 100 by the end of October. Gross margin on Quenwyn came in at 15 percent against a plan of 20 percent.

# Log sampling for the Wrennet notification service
# This service emits roughly 40k log lines per minute at peak, so we
# sample INFO at 5% and keep WARN/ERROR at 100%. If support needs full
# traces for an incident, flip sample_rate to 1.0 for no more than one
# hour — the sink fills quickly. Sampled logs are written to the store below.

replica DSN, yadup-hahig: mongodb://gilys_svc:Mx@db-5f8f.norvasoft.internal:5432/eliion